Overview

Puzzle Effect is an entertainment company offering customers high-quality escape game adventures and is a leader in the industry. We currently have locations in Arizona, California, Colorado, Idaho, and Oregon. Established in 2014, Puzzle Effect offers a one-of-a-kind experience to customers. Respect for the customer, the brand, our communities, and for each other are at the core of everything we do!

Job

Purpose / Summary

Puzzle Effect Game Masters hold a critical position within the company. Their core responsibilities include providing excellent customer service, introducing games to customers via in-store, phone, and social media communications, and the resetting / cleaning of rooms after each customer experience in an efficient and timely manner. This position reports to Senior Game Masters and Store Lead, and additional tasks may be assigned by them as needed.

Duties

and Responsibilities
  • Must be available to work nights, weekends, and Holidays.
  • Be the face of Puzzle Effect and represent our brand and passion for fun and safe entertainment.
  • Performing for or working directly with the public and peers.
  • Inspecting and repairing various equipment, props, or electrical devices.
  • Communicating with supervisors and peers.
  • Maintain a clean and safe working environment.
  • Reset rooms with speed and accuracy in a safe and proper manner.
  • Solve technical difficulties with games in an efficient and timely manner.
  • Assist with closing and opening duties as necessary.
  • Be knowledgeable about our product and overall industry.
  • Take reservations, process payments, and take customer photos.
  • Prep rooms for customer use via resetting properly and cleaning where needed.
  • Enforce rules, regulations, and safety standards at all times.
  • Meet and greet clients with a smile, check them in, and help sign waivers.
  • Use provided software to update bookings, add/remove tickets, and process refunds where necessary.
  • Present rules and tips to customers before their booking and answer any questions.
  • Use provided gaming/camera software to guide customers through their experience with attention to detail and ensure that each booking has a high quality, fun, and safe experience.
  • Provide any merchandise, booking, or promotion information to customers.
  • Take fun and engaging photos of customers to commemorate their experience.
  • Use social media platforms to engage with our customers and community.
  • Perform routine cleaning and maintenance to ensure proper working and operational conditions are upheld.
